Not sure of how it would work with the DSOs and VINs but one thing to keep in mind is that California allows local agencies to "piggy-back" orders onto CHP contracts for CHP spec. vehicles.
That's a "piggy-back" for specs and pricing, and not the number of units ordered.

CHP did get a "T&E" car each year for inspection purposes. I'll go dig out the CHP documentation and see if the VIN is noted on the form for the '89s. If it is, and is consecutive with the others, we may have our answer.

No VINs on the CHP "Pilot" cars (thank goodness), but several docs that make mention of receiving the one car early. Here is one from '86....the letter says "please build item #5000 and hold for inspection."
